Jim,
Not all Frontera 370s had the wide ratio (matador/alpina) gear ratios. IIRC MK 9 did (M143), Mk 10 (M181) was supposed to have pursang gear ratios (but I'm not 100% sure) & MK 11 (M215) had good ratios somewhere in between. MK 11 ratios would probably be best for DT. Top-ends are basically pursang on all three models.
